Gudrun Sjoden Agua Raincoat - revieweeee!!!

27 replies

Pushpinia · 30/09/2008 14:34

I got it yesterday...tis more muted and darker than the pic, which is good as we are grown ups

the fabric is sort of crunkly and light and soft - not hard like the Boden Cloudspotter. It has a gentleness.

It is also rather large...I ordered M as I am a 10ish and like to wear jumpers under coats - it is Ok but big. I'm not sure if their S would fit though because I got a skirt in S and it was like a child's one, either that or had to wear it up under my tits just to do it up

I digress...
it seems well made if a little flimsy - unlined, except for a bit of netting stuff in the centre? You can see all the taping on the inside of the seams.

I have not tested it in the rain as I am sending it back (unless anyone here wants one without the general 2 week wait! in which case I shall try it this arvo if required, tis bucketing)

It is quite a pregnanty-dressy shape, very feminine and I actually feel a bit daft in it though lots of people would look lovely. I am going to keep the Boden one I think. I like the lining element and the shape is less girly.

I hope that helps - did anyone get theirs?
